Kalinda AI is an AI legal assistant that helps personal injury attorneys gather evidence, analyze claims, and prepare demand packages, accelerating case preparation. HQ: San Francisco.
Kalinda is an AI-powered legal assistant designed specifically for personal injury law firms, helping attorneys and paralegals gather evidence, organize case files, analyze medical records, and prepare demand packages for insurance claim negotiations. Personal injury law is highly document-intensive: attorneys must collect and analyze medical records from dozens of providers, police reports, witness statements, and expert opinions to build the strongest possible claim for their clients. Kalinda automates the organization and preliminary analysis of this documentation, surfacing key facts and helping attorneys understand the full scope of damages before settlement negotiations.
AI contract management platform extracting key terms and automating review; playbook compliance, expiration tracking, and AI-assisted drafting for in-house legal teams.
LinkSquares is an AI-powered contract management and legal operations platform helping in-house legal teams manage their contract portfolio, automate contract review, and extract key data points from executed agreements using natural language processing. Founded in 2015 and headquartered in Boston, Massachusetts, LinkSquares raised approximately $100 million and serves hundreds of legal and finance teams at technology companies, healthcare organizations, and financial services firms that need better visibility into their contractual obligations and rights.
